About HOSE:VIB

Vietnam International Commercial Joint Stock Bank provides various banking products and services to organizations and individuals primarily in Vietnam. It offers current, business, and digi accounts; term, foreign term, and flexi deposits; savings; mortgage, new and used auto purchase, apartment, home refinancing, unsecured personal, working capital, and business investment loans; and short, medium, and long-term loans. The company also provides treasury and insurance products; credit and debit cards; derivatives; and transaction banking, cash ... [Read more]

Financial Performance

In 2025, HOSE:VIB's revenue was 16.54 trillion, an increase of 2.00% compared to the previous year's 16.22 trillion. Earnings were 7.29 trillion, an increase of 3.27%.
